Accused in Patrawala kidnap-murder case not minor: Court

The sensational case of kidnap and murder of 16-year-old Adnan Patrawala, son of a city-based businessman, has taken a new turn with the trial court rejecting the plea of a prime accused that he was a minor at the time of the crime.

Adnan was allegedly kidnapped and killed by four youngsters, on August 19, 2007. They had telephoned Adnan's parents to demand a ransom of Rs two crore and warned to murder the boy if they reported to police.
